Remember when Meta was planning to charge a $20 monthly subscription fee for the smart glasses feature that lets people hear each other more clearly - even though that feature runs locally on your glasses and doesn't require the cloud?

  • The company is not giving up on the idea of a subscription fee for certain features - that's still moving forward.

Yee confirms that "some premium features will be subscription-based over time.
